Cruise Wedding FAQs

How much advance notice do you need?

Minimum 60 days, but 90+ days recommended for onboard weddings. Shore excursions can be arranged with 30 days notice.

What if the ship changes schedule?

We monitor your ship's schedule and adjust accordingly. If port times change, we work with you to reschedule.

Do we need a visa?

Most cruise passengers do not need a separate visa for a port stop wedding. Check with your cruise line.

What about our marriage certificate?

We process your certificate and can mail it to your home address (international shipping included).
